Bring your vision to this 1,000 SF main floor retail shell situated in the heart of the Little India Bazaar. This unit offers excellent value for those looking to renovate, featuring 20 feet of south-facing street exposure and a full basement for ample storage. The layout is highly functional with a rear entrance for easy loading and dual access to the basement from both inside the unit and the back of the building. One parking space is included, with the potential to negotiate a second. Surrounded by the steady weekend crowds of the Bazaar and the nearby residential hubs of Leslieville and the Upper Beaches, this space is a versatile canvas for a QSR, convenience store, or service-based business. Priced to reflect its current condition, this is a strategic entry point into a high-traffic neighbourhood with an eclectic and loyal customer base. About Purchasing a Home in Toronto, ON
For a property listed at $3,000 in Toronto, the legal minimum down payment is $150 under current Canadian banking regulations. This calculation applies a 5% requirement on the first $500,000, 10% on the next $499,999, and a flat 20% on any amount exceeding $1,000,000.
Additionally, buyers in Ontario must budget for the Provincial Land Transfer Tax, which is estimated at $15 for this transaction. Since the property is located in Toronto, a municipal land transfer tax of $15 also applies, bringing the total estimated land transfer taxes to $30.
